My Hosting Style

If you join one of my swaps here's what you should know about my hosting style:

Screening

I screen participants to minimize the risk of flakers getting in, and those who do not rate, and those who leave blank comments. I will remove participants with swapping histories that worry me. If you have any negative unresolved swapping history and want to join my swap please proactively message me to explain.

Nudge

If you haven't received a postcard around the one month mark, let me know. I will send out a nudge message.

If I have had to send more than one nudge message to a member, I may "ban" them from future swaps.

Blank comments

Please, no blank comments. When rating please comment on the item received. Example:

"Thank you for the Van Gogh sunflower postcard."

As a host, I read the comments each participant receives. I really appreciate reading a little description of the item. A description tells me the item was received and noticed.

Finished

I check to see that everyone is rated and will add a "Finished" stamp to the Discussion section when all items are sent, received, and rated.

Angel

If your partner flakes, PM me to let me know you posted the "1" and I will angel the swap.

Newbies

Are you searching for newbie friendly swaps? Click on the 'Find swaps' tab, choose 'Newbie' under 'Category' and then 'Search'.

Also try contacting the host of the swaps you are interested in. Let them know you are new and asking for a private swap. Hosts aren't required to do this, but many hosts are willing to do a private swap, and you will get a rating.

While you are in the honeymoon-phase of membership, successfully completing private swaps are a great way to show you are serious and committed to swapping.

Many hosts have felt the sting of accepting a new member into a public swap before the 6-month mark only to have them disappear, leaving behind unfulfilled swaps. An example that affected me.
